The electric motor is one of the central elements of a HV system. The motor generates the necessary drive or braking torque that accelerates or slows down the vehicle and feeds electrical energy back into the HV battery. Due to the high currents flowing through the electric motor, it is exposed to a high thermal load and various disturbances or defects can occur. The HV specialist must therefore be able to identify and eliminate these possible faults.
